What are the advantages of a multiple column grid.? Mulitiple column grid helps plan a layout more easier and cleaner, breaks up the space, create asymmetry, use different column widths.

How many characters is optimal for a line length? words per line? 45-75 characters per line length, 66 is the norm, to fit one can make your type size bigger or smaller.

Why is the baseline grid used in design? Help align text
